CS-bg.info - форумът на CS-bg :: Counter-Strike фен сайт

[LGSL] Как да направите LGSL-то на безплатен хостинг!

В този раздел ще се поместват уроците, свързани с програмирането и дизайна.

Модератори: Екип Програмиране, дизайн и проекти, Помощник-модератори

Re: [LGSL] Как да направите LGSL-то на безплатен хостинг!

Мнениеот kacaka » 30 Апр 2014, 22:29

Ето ви кода за безплатен хост тръгва дори и на 000webhost

Код: Избери целия код
<?php

//------------------------------------------------------------------------------------------------------------+
//[ PREPARE CONFIG - DO NOT CHANGE OR MOVE THIS ]

  global $lgsl_config; $lgsl_config = array();

//------------------------------------------------------------------------------------------------------------+
//[ FEED: 0=OFF 1=CURL OR FSOCKOPEN 2=FSOCKOPEN ONLY / LEAVE THE URL ALONE UNLESS YOU KNOW WHAT YOUR DOING ]

  $lgsl_config['feed']['method'] = 2;
  $lgsl_config['feed']['url']    = "http://www.greycube.co.uk/lgsl/feed/lgsl_files/lgsl_feed.php";

//------------------------------------------------------------------------------------------------------------+
//[ BACKGROUND COLORS: TEXT HARD TO READ ? CHANGE THESE TO CONTRAST THE FONT COLOR / www.colorpicker.com ]

  $lgsl_config['background'][1] = "background-color:#e4eaf2";
  $lgsl_config['background'][2] = "background-color:#f4f7fa";

//------------------------------------------------------------------------------------------------------------+
//[ SHOW LOCATION FLAGS: 0=OFF 1=GEO-IP "GB"=MANUALLY SET COUNTRY CODE FOR SPEED ]

  $lgsl_config['locations'] = 0;

//------------------------------------------------------------------------------------------------------------+
//[ SHOW TOTAL SERVERS AND PLAYERS AT BOTTOM OF LIST: 0=OFF 1=ON ]

  $lgsl_config['list']['totals'] = 0;

//------------------------------------------------------------------------------------------------------------+
//[ SORTING OPTIONS ]

  $lgsl_config['sort']['servers'] = "id";   // OPTIONS: id  type  zone  players  status
  $lgsl_config['sort']['players'] = "name"; // OPTIONS: name  score

//------------------------------------------------------------------------------------------------------------+
//[ ZONE SIZING: HEIGHT OF PLAYER BOX DYNAMICALLY CHANGES WITH THE NUMBER OF PLAYERS ]

  $lgsl_config['zone']['width']     = "160"; // images will be cropped unless also resized to match
  $lgsl_config['zone']['line_size'] = "19";  // player box height is this number multiplied by player names
  $lgsl_config['zone']['height']    = "100"; // player box height limit

//------------------------------------------------------------------------------------------------------------+
//[ ZONE GRID: NUMBER=WIDTH OF GRID - INCREASE FOR HORIZONTAL ZONE STACKING ]

  $lgsl_config['grid'][1] = 1;
  $lgsl_config['grid'][2] = 1;
  $lgsl_config['grid'][3] = 1;
  $lgsl_config['grid'][4] = 1;
  $lgsl_config['grid'][5] = 1;
  $lgsl_config['grid'][6] = 1;
  $lgsl_config['grid'][7] = 1;
  $lgsl_config['grid'][8] = 1;

//------------------------------------------------------------------------------------------------------------+
//[ ZONE SHOWS PLAYER NAMES: 0=HIDE 1=SHOW ]

  $lgsl_config['players'][1] = 1;
  $lgsl_config['players'][2] = 1;
  $lgsl_config['players'][3] = 1;
  $lgsl_config['players'][4] = 1;
  $lgsl_config['players'][5] = 1;
  $lgsl_config['players'][6] = 1;
  $lgsl_config['players'][7] = 1;
  $lgsl_config['players'][8] = 1;

//------------------------------------------------------------------------------------------------------------+
//[ ZONE RANDOMISATION: NUMBER=MAX RANDOM SERVERS TO BE SHOWN ]

  $lgsl_config['random'][0] = 0;
  $lgsl_config['random'][1] = 0;
  $lgsl_config['random'][2] = 0;
  $lgsl_config['random'][3] = 0;
  $lgsl_config['random'][4] = 0;
  $lgsl_config['random'][5] = 0;
  $lgsl_config['random'][6] = 0;
  $lgsl_config['random'][7] = 0;
  $lgsl_config['random'][8] = 0;

//------------------------------------------------------------------------------------------------------------+
// [ HIDE OFFLINE SERVERS: 0=HIDE 1=SHOW

  $lgsl_config['hide_offline'][0] = 0;
  $lgsl_config['hide_offline'][1] = 0;
  $lgsl_config['hide_offline'][2] = 0;
  $lgsl_config['hide_offline'][3] = 0;
  $lgsl_config['hide_offline'][4] = 0;
  $lgsl_config['hide_offline'][5] = 0;
  $lgsl_config['hide_offline'][6] = 0;
  $lgsl_config['hide_offline'][7] = 0;
  $lgsl_config['hide_offline'][8] = 0;

//------------------------------------------------------------------------------------------------------------+
//[ e107 VERSION: TITLES - OTHER VERSIONS ARE SET BY THE CMS ]

  $lgsl_config['title'][0] = "Live Game Server List";
  $lgsl_config['title'][1] = "Game Server";
  $lgsl_config['title'][2] = "Game Server";
  $lgsl_config['title'][3] = "Game Server";
  $lgsl_config['title'][4] = "Game Server";
  $lgsl_config['title'][5] = "Game Server";
  $lgsl_config['title'][6] = "Game Server";
  $lgsl_config['title'][7] = "Game Server";
  $lgsl_config['title'][8] = "Game Server";

//------------------------------------------------------------------------------------------------------------+
//[ STAND-ALONE VERSION: LGSL ADMIN LOGON ]

  $lgsl_config['admin']['user'] = "lgsladmin";
  $lgsl_config['admin']['pass'] = "changeme";

//------------------------------------------------------------------------------------------------------------+
//[ DATABASE SETTINGS: FOR STAND-ALONE OR TO OVERRIDE CMS DEFAULTS ]

  $lgsl_config['db']['server'] = "server";
  $lgsl_config['db']['user']   = "user";
  $lgsl_config['db']['pass']   = "pass";
  $lgsl_config['db']['db']     = "db";
  $lgsl_config['db']['table']  = "lgsl";

//------------------------------------------------------------------------------------------------------------+
//[ HOSTING FIXES ]

  $lgsl_config['direct_index'] = 1;  // 1=link to index.php instead of the folder
  $lgsl_config['no_realpath']  = 1;  // 1=do not use the realpath function
  $lgsl_config['url_path']     = ""; // full url to /lgsl_files/ for when auto detection fails

//------------------------------------------------------------------------------------------------------------+
//[ ADVANCED SETTINGS ]

  $lgsl_config['management']    = 0;         // 1=show advanced management in the admin by default
  $lgsl_config['host_to_ip']    = 0;         // 1=show the servers ip instead of its hostname
  $lgsl_config['public_add']    = 0;         // 1=servers require approval OR 2=servers shown instantly
  $lgsl_config['public_feed']   = 0;         // 1=feed requests can add new servers to your list
  $lgsl_config['cache_time']    = 60;        // seconds=time before a server needs updating
  $lgsl_config['live_time']     = 3;         // seconds=time allowed for updating servers per page load
  $lgsl_config['timeout']       = 0;         // 1=gives more time for servers to respond but adds loading delay
  $lgsl_config['retry_offline'] = 0;         // 1=repeats query when there is no response but adds loading delay
  $lgsl_config['cms']           = "sa";      // sets which CMS specific code to use

//------------------------------------------------------------------------------------------------------------+
//[ TRANSLATION ]

  $lgsl_config['text']['vsd'] = "CLICK TO VIEW SERVER DETAILS";
  $lgsl_config['text']['slk'] = "GAME LINK";
  $lgsl_config['text']['sts'] = "Status:";
  $lgsl_config['text']['adr'] = "Address:";
  $lgsl_config['text']['cpt'] = "Connection Port:";
  $lgsl_config['text']['qpt'] = "Query Port:";
  $lgsl_config['text']['typ'] = "Type:";
  $lgsl_config['text']['gme'] = "Game:";
  $lgsl_config['text']['map'] = "Map:";
  $lgsl_config['text']['plr'] = "Players:";
  $lgsl_config['text']['npi'] = "NO PLAYER INFO";
  $lgsl_config['text']['nei'] = "NO EXTRA INFO";
  $lgsl_config['text']['ehs'] = "Setting";
  $lgsl_config['text']['ehv'] = "Value";
  $lgsl_config['text']['onl'] = "ONLINE";
  $lgsl_config['text']['onp'] = "ONLINE WITH PASSWORD";
  $lgsl_config['text']['nrs'] = "NO RESPONSE";
  $lgsl_config['text']['pen'] = "WAITING TO BE QUERIED";
  $lgsl_config['text']['zpl'] = "PLAYERS:";
  $lgsl_config['text']['mid'] = "INVALID SERVER ID";
  $lgsl_config['text']['nnm'] = "--";
  $lgsl_config['text']['nmp'] = "--";
  $lgsl_config['text']['tns'] = "Servers:";
  $lgsl_config['text']['tnp'] = "Players:";
  $lgsl_config['text']['tmp'] = "Max Players:";
  $lgsl_config['text']['asd'] = "PUBLIC ADDING OF SERVERS IS DISABLED";
  $lgsl_config['text']['awm'] = "THIS AREA ALLOWS YOU TO TEST AND THEN ADD ONLINE GAME SERVERS TO THE LIST";
  $lgsl_config['text']['ats'] = "Test Server";
  $lgsl_config['text']['aaa'] = "SERVER ALREADY ADDED AND NEEDS ADMIN APPROVAL";
  $lgsl_config['text']['aan'] = "SERVER ALREADY ADDED";
  $lgsl_config['text']['anr'] = "NO RESPONSE - MAKE SURE YOU ENTERED THE CORRECT DETAILS";
  $lgsl_config['text']['ada'] = "SERVER HAS BEEN ADDED FOR ADMIN APPROVAL";
  $lgsl_config['text']['adn'] = "SERVER HAS BEEN ADDED";
  $lgsl_config['text']['asc'] = "SUCCESS - PLEASE CONFIRM ITS THE CORRECT SERVER";
  $lgsl_config['text']['aas'] = "Add Server";
  $lgsl_config['text']['loc'] = "Location:";

//------------------------------------------------------------------------------------------------------------+
kacaka

Потребител
Потребител
 
Регистриран на: 15 Мар 2012, 02:39
[ Профил в сайта ]

Re: [LGSL] Как да направите LGSL-то на безплатен хостинг!

Мнениеот DDoS » 21 Авг 2014, 22:06

.
Последна промяна DDoS на 20 Май 2015, 20:48, променена общо 1 път
DDoS

Аватар
DG-GAMING.Tk - Администратор! :]
DG-GAMING.Tk - Администратор! :]
 
Регистриран на: 20 Мар 2012, 08:53
Местоположение: na sedmoto nebe
Skype: da
Профил в Steam
[ Профил в сайта ]

Re: [LGSL] Как да направите LGSL-то на безплатен хостинг!

Мнениеот Dimitrov Inc. » 21 Авг 2014, 22:46

Irie написа:Добре всичко е Ок, но имам 1 проблем.. Защо не се вижда онлайн иконата? Иначе йп-то,името , играчите и т.н.к Си пише..


Дай снимка да видим за какво става на въпрос.
:)
Dimitrov Inc.

V.I.P Потребител
V.I.P Потребител
 
Регистриран на: 21 Мар 2011, 18:41
Местоположение: гр. София
Skype: wes7ernnn
[ Профил в сайта ]

Re: [LGSL] Как да направите LGSL-то на безплатен хостинг!

Мнениеот Dimitrov Inc. » 22 Авг 2014, 02:46

studenta666 написа:
LoveHeroineQueen написа:
Irie написа:Добре всичко е Ок, но имам 1 проблем.. Защо не се вижда онлайн иконата? Иначе йп-то,името , играчите и т.н.к Си пише..


Дай снимка да видим за какво става на въпрос.
:)

Линк към форума му - http://www.dg-gaming.net16.net/forum/


Не ми излиза, само това - http://error404.000webhost.com/?
Dimitrov Inc.

V.I.P Потребител
V.I.P Потребител
 
Регистриран на: 21 Мар 2011, 18:41
Местоположение: гр. София
Skype: wes7ernnn
[ Профил в сайта ]

Re: [LGSL] Как да направите LGSL-то на безплатен хостинг!

Мнениеот StreeT IzroD » 25 Мар 2015, 10:23

Мм , Прекрасно ! Стана , няма сега никакви бъгове / грешки и т.н Спокойно мога да си добавя сървърчетата :P
От начало си помислих , че нищо няма да направя както трябва но то зе че късмета е на моя страна :clapp:
StreeT IzroD

Аватар
V.I.P
V.I.P
 
Регистриран на: 01 Авг 2013, 11:45
Местоположение: Greece™
Skype: riko_991
Профил в Steam
[ Профил в сайта ]

Re: [LGSL] Как да направите LGSL-то на безплатен хостинг!

Мнениеот Eea3 » 20 Май 2015, 20:46

Урока е доста добър - пробрах го и работи както трябва. :) Браво!
Eea3

Потребител
Потребител
 
Регистриран на: 03 Май 2015, 15:55
[ Профил в сайта ]

Re: [LGSL] Как да направите LGSL-то на безплатен хостинг!

Мнениеот Ga[R]y » 23 Май 2015, 13:05

Урока е доста добър! Аз имах проблем с LGSL-то но спомоща на този урок си го оправих благодаря! :o
Ga[R]y

Аватар
V.I.P
V.I.P
 
Регистриран на: 08 Май 2014, 18:06
Skype: na l
Профил в Steam
[ Профил в сайта ]

Re: [LGSL] Как да направите LGSL-то на безплатен хостинг!

Мнениеот HeMcku -Betch Mode » 04 Ное 2016, 18:17

Каква е новата грешка: http://www.greycube.co.uk/lgsl/feed/lgs ... l_feed.php server error.... ?
HeMcku -Betch Mode

Аватар
Потребител
Потребител
 
Регистриран на: 08 Яну 2016, 09:23
Местоположение: d2.mygs.eu:27017
Skype: dg-gaming
Профил в Steam
[ Профил в сайта ]

Re: [LGSL] Как да направите LGSL-то на безплатен хостинг!

Мнениеот atmax » 22 Фев 2017, 18:20

FEED MISSING FROM: www.greycube.co.uk/lgsl/feed/lgsl_files/lgsl_feed.php RETURNED: HTTP/1.1 404 Not Found Server: nginx Date: Wed, 22 Feb 2017 16:19:05 GMT Content-Type: text/html Content-Length: 162 Connection: close <html> <head><title>404 Not Found</title></head> <body bgcolor="white"> <center><h1>404 Not Found</h1></center> <hr><center>nginx</center> </body> </html> :END


Дава грешка "FEED MISSING FROM..."
Някой да помогне ако може моля. :)
atmax

Аватар
Потребител
Потребител
 
Регистриран на: 21 Апр 2016, 13:14
[ Профил в сайта ]

Re: [LGSL] Как да направите LGSL-то на безплатен хостинг!

Мнениеот HeMcku -Betch Mode » 22 Фев 2017, 18:44

atmax написа:FEED MISSING FROM: http://www.greycube.co.uk/lgsl/feed/lgs ... l_feed.php RETURNED: HTTP/1.1 404 Not Found Server: nginx Date: Wed, 22 Feb 2017 16:19:05 GMT Content-Type: text/html Content-Length: 162 Connection: close <html> <head><title>404 Not Found</title></head> <body bgcolor="white"> <center><h1>404 Not Found</h1></center> <hr><center>nginx</center> </body> </html> :END


Дава грешка "FEED MISSING FROM..."
Някой да помогне ако може моля. :)


Промени пътя от lgsl_config.php, http://www.greycube.co.uk/lgsl/feed/lgs ... l_feed.php -> http://www.твоят-сайт.com/lgsl/lgsl_files/lgsl_feed.php
HeMcku -Betch Mode

Аватар
Потребител
Потребител
 
Регистриран на: 08 Яну 2016, 09:23
Местоположение: d2.mygs.eu:27017
Skype: dg-gaming
Профил в Steam
[ Профил в сайта ]

Предишна


ESEA имат удоволствието да обявят сезон 25 на своята лига, който ще включва повече дивизии за някои региони, както и редица подобрения базирани на обратната връзка от сезон 24.
DreamHack потвърдиха, че Ninjas in Pyjamas и Virtus.pro са получили покани за тяхното събитие Masters в Малмьо.
Играчите на CSGO.one обявиха, че се разделят с уебсайта за залози на скинове, след като от тях е поискано да нагласят няколко онлайн мача.

Назад към Учебни теми

Кой е на линия

Потребители, разглеждащи този форум: 0 регистрирани

Creative Commons License

Valve, Steam, поредицата Counter-Strike и логото на всяко от изброените са търговски марки и/или
регистрирани търговски марки на Valve Corporation. Всички други търговски марки са собственост на съответните им собственици.

Design: iVoka • Special thanks: VaRkOlAKA
За сайта | Екип | За реклама | Карта на сайта | За контакти

Powered by phpBB® Forum Software © phpBB Group | Theme by A1ex, edit by iVoka
Превод: Йоан Арнаудов | Корекции: Ивомир Петров
Условия за ползване | Политика на поверителност